Jaguar Car Insurance in Australia - What You Need to Know

Jaguar is a British luxury marque with an official presence in Australia through the Jaguar Land Rover dealer network. Known for elegant design, sporting performance, and premium interiors, Jaguar's current range spans from compact SUVs to all-electric models with the I-Pace. Prestige vehicle enthusiasts in Australia also look to specialist insurers like Shannons for tailored cover.

From an insurance perspective, Jaguars fall into high insurance groups due to their premium pricing, expensive British-sourced parts, specialist repair requirements, and higher vehicle values. The F-Type sports car is particularly expensive to insure, while the E-Pace offers the most accessible entry into Jaguar insurance costs.

Why Jaguars Cost More to Insure in Australia

  • Premium pricing: Jaguars are luxury vehicles with high purchase prices, directly increasing insurance premiums
  • Parts costs: British-sourced parts are expensive to import and can have longer lead times reaching Australia
  • Specialist repairs: Jaguar repairs require specialist technicians and diagnostic equipment, increasing labour costs
  • Performance models: The F-Type and SVR variants attract significantly higher premiums due to their performance credentials
  • I-Pace EV: The I-Pace electric SUV may require EV-specific cover including battery protection
  • Safety technology: Modern Jaguars feature advanced safety systems that can positively influence premiums

Jaguar Insurance Costs by Model

Estimated annual comprehensive insurance costs for Jaguar models in Australia. Based on a 35-year-old driver with a clean record in Sydney.

Model Type Approx. Value (Used) Est. Comprehensive/yr Insurance Group Notes
Jaguar F-Pace Mid-size SUV $40,000-$120,000 $1,200-$2,200 High Jaguar's best-selling model in Australia. SVR variant with V8 attracts the highest premiums.
Jaguar E-Pace Compact SUV $30,000-$70,000 $900-$1,500 Mid-High Compact luxury SUV. Most affordable Jaguar to insure in Australia.
Jaguar I-Pace Electric SUV $40,000-$100,000 $1,200-$2,000 High All-electric luxury SUV. EV-specific cover including battery protection is worth considering.
Jaguar F-Type Sports Car $50,000-$150,000 $1,800-$3,000 Very High Two-seat sports car. High performance and value make it among the most expensive to insure.
Jaguar XE Compact Sedan $20,000-$60,000 $800-$1,400 Mid-High Compact executive sedan. No longer sold new in Australia but used examples are available.
Jaguar XF Mid-size Sedan $25,000-$80,000 $900-$1,600 Mid-High Executive sedan. Sportbrake wagon variant also available on the Australian used market.

Disclaimer: All prices shown are indicative estimates based on publicly available data and typical driver profiles as of early 2026. Actual premiums vary based on your vehicle, location, driving history, and chosen cover level. These figures are not quotes. Always obtain a personalised quote from the insurer directly. What Affects Your Jaguar Insurance Premium

Understanding these factors can help you find competitive Jaguar insurance in Australia.

🚗

Jaguar Model & Variant

An E-Pace is significantly cheaper to insure than an F-Type. Engine size, performance variant (SVR, R), and vehicle value all affect premiums.

👤

Your Age & Driving Record

Drivers under 25 pay considerably more for luxury vehicles like Jaguars. Over-25s with clean records receive the best rates.

📍

Where You Live

Capital city postcodes typically carry higher premiums. Proximity to a Jaguar service centre can also be a factor in claims repair times.

🔒

Security Features

Jaguars with factory security systems, tracking devices, and secure garage parking can attract lower premiums.

No-Claims Bonus

A clean claims history can deliver up to 65% off your premium. On high-premium Jaguar policies, this can save thousands annually.

🔧

EV Considerations

The I-Pace may require EV-specific cover including battery protection, charging equipment cover, and specialist EV repair provisions.

Tips to Save on Jaguar Insurance in Australia

Practical ways to reduce your Jaguar insurance premium without sacrificing cover.

1

Compare Multiple Estimates

Jaguar premiums can vary by $600+ between providers. Specialist prestige vehicle insurers like Shannons may offer competitive rates for Jaguars.

2

Raise Your Excess

Increasing your excess from $500 to $1,500 can save 10-20% on your premium. Only set an excess you can comfortably afford at claim time.

3

Invest in Security

A tracking device, secure garage parking, and additional security measures can help reduce premiums on high-value Jaguars.

4

Pay Annually

Most Australian insurers charge a loading for monthly payments. Paying annually can save 5-10% - that could be $110-$250 on a Jaguar policy.

5

Bundle Your Policies

Insure your Jaguar alongside your home or contents with the same provider. Multi-policy discounts of 5-15% are common across major Australian insurers.

6

Limit Named Drivers

Adding young or inexperienced drivers to a luxury Jaguar significantly increases premiums. Only add drivers who regularly use the vehicle.

Jaguar Theft & Safety in Australia

Key facts about Jaguar vehicle security and safety performance across Australia.

🔒 Jaguar Theft Risk in Australia

Jaguars, like other luxury British brands, can be targets for theft due to their high value and desirability. The National Crime Information System tracks vehicle theft trends across Australia. Keyless entry relay attacks are a known risk for luxury vehicles including Jaguars, so signal-blocking pouches for key fobs are worth considering.

  • Keyless entry relay attacks are a known risk for luxury vehicles including Jaguars
  • Factory security includes immobiliser and alarm as standard
  • Garaging overnight significantly reduces theft risk and may lower premiums
  • GPS tracking devices can improve recovery chances and may qualify for discounts

⭐ Jaguar Safety Ratings (ANCAP/Euro NCAP)

Jaguar models generally achieve strong safety ratings, with advanced driver assistance systems and aluminium-intensive body structures contributing to good crashworthiness.

  • Jaguar F-Pace (2022+): 5-star Euro NCAP rating
  • Jaguar E-Pace (2017+): 5-star Euro NCAP rating
  • Jaguar I-Pace (2018+): 5-star Euro NCAP rating
  • Jaguar XE (2015+): 5-star Euro NCAP rating
  • Jaguar XF (2015+): 5-star Euro NCAP rating

Jaguar Insurance FAQs

Common questions about insuring your Jaguar in Australia.

How much does Jaguar car insurance cost in Australia?
Comprehensive Jaguar car insurance in Australia typically ranges from $1,100 to $2,500 per year depending on model, age, location, and driving history. The E-Pace is the most affordable Jaguar to insure (from around $900/yr), while the F-Type sports car sits at the higher end ($1,800-$3,000/yr).
Are Jaguars expensive to insure in Australia?
Yes, Jaguars are among the more expensive vehicles to insure in Australia. Their luxury pricing, imported British parts, specialist repair requirements, and higher vehicle values all contribute to above-average premiums. However, strong safety ratings can help moderate costs.
Is the Jaguar I-Pace expensive to insure?
The I-Pace typically costs $1,200-$2,000/yr for comprehensive cover. As an electric vehicle, it may require EV-specific cover including battery protection. While EVs generally have lower theft risk, the specialist nature of EV repairs and battery replacement costs are factored into premiums.
Does the Jaguar I-Pace need special EV insurance?
While a standard comprehensive policy can cover the I-Pace, it is worth checking for EV-specific inclusions such as battery cover, charging equipment protection, and roadside assistance that includes flatbed towing. Some insurers offer EV-specific policies with these features.
Should I get agreed value for my Jaguar?
Agreed value is worth considering for Jaguars, particularly newer models with high purchase prices. Locking in an agreed value provides certainty on the payout if the vehicle is written off. Some Jaguar models can depreciate quickly, so agreed value can protect against receiving less than expected.
Is the Jaguar F-Type expensive to insure?
Yes, the F-Type is one of the most expensive vehicles to insure in Australia - typically $1,800-$3,000/yr for comprehensive cover. Its sports car classification, powerful engine options (up to V8 supercharged), high value, and specialist repair requirements all contribute to elevated premiums.
What type of insurance should I get for my Jaguar?
Given the high value of Jaguar vehicles, comprehensive insurance is worth considering for most owners. Even older Jaguars like the XE and XF retain significant value. Third party only is generally not practical for vehicles in this price range.
Do Jaguar's safety features lower my insurance?
Jaguar's advanced safety features - including autonomous emergency braking, lane keep assist, adaptive cruise control, and driver condition monitoring - can positively influence your premium. Models with 5-star Euro NCAP ratings typically attract lower premiums than equivalent vehicles with fewer safety features.
